Is there a certain lifetime for CO detectors such that after so many years they should be replaced? I've been in my house 7 years now and the CO, smoke, heat and gas detectors are all 7 years old.

I tested the gas detectors a few months ago, and they still worked when exposed to gas from a butane lighter.

System Sensor CO detectors have a life span of 6 years and let you know when they need to be replaced called the "end of life" signal http://www.systemsensor.com/pdf/A05-0402-000.pdf.
